Version 1.1.x is out of beta. You should be able to get version 1.1.2 it in an hour or two

  • translations to English, Deutsch, Español, Italiano, Português, Pyccкий язык, 简体字
  • Bip38 support
  • ability to change language in settings
  • camera/scanner fixes
  • number grouping for large numbers
  • default unit mBtc
  • bugfix when sharing PDF with Samsung Email App
  • crash bug fixes for some of those rare devices
  • minor UI tweaks and minor stuff

thanks for the reminder to fix landscape mode. this needs some love.

While you are at it—…

Users can increase their security by using a separate phone with a minimized set of apps and minimized communications (no SIM card, Wi-Fi mostly off, etc.). Often they will use an old phone for this purpose that would otherwise gather dust.

If this is so, please try to make and keep Mycelium usable on such phones. The most obvious problem areas are:

  • Weak hardware
  • Older versions of Android
  • Small screens

I am worrying particularly about those small screens. I have not actually tested Mycelium under such conditions and have no clue whether it already fulfills these wishes. If so, it may be a good idea to keep it that way during future development.

Of course, another interesting direction is to use a separate phone with very minimal communications, maybe only through QC codes, only for transaction signing. That might fulfill quite high security demands. I think this has been discussed a long time ago already. I'm only trying to refresh memories.

By the way, I think Mycelium has already gotten better and better. I really like it.

I fully agree. Mycelium is getting better every time, the developers really THINK and make CONCEPTS and REALIZE them. Awesome!

And a possibility to store keys in a 100% offline fashion (on a 100% offline smartphone) would be great - I proposed this here some time ago:
"https://bitcointalk.org/index.php?topic=210261.0", which is exactly what you are suggesting here, I think.

I think and hope that the Mycelium app would be eligible for this in future versions. It has all the key management and backup features already built-in. What would be needed is to run Mycelium, optionally, in an "offline mode" (or make a new app that inherits Mycelium's today's key management functions) that has extra features like offline transaction signing. Communication (i.e. transfer of the (un)signed transaction strings) between the offline and online device should be done via QR codes (or animated QR codes for transfer of longer strings).
The offline device should also have built-in functionality of supervising offline status etc. and show enough nag screens etc. to "force" the user to operate his/her offline phone in a paranoidly secure way, and it should make sure that the device is (and was) offline all the time..., and e.g. should not start up at all if a SIM card is inserted or WiFi is enabled...

My vision is that, in some not so distant future, everyone (not only the tech-savvy) can use a really really secure solution for OFFLINE wallet handling with apps having an easy to understand and self-explanatory GUI that guides the user all the way and avoids that (s)he makes any mistakes. An Android phone is the optimum platform for obvious reasons: Cheaper then a PC or Netbook, smaller (does not take space), and many outdated phones are anyway idling around today although they would be perfectly suitable for use as offline wallets. So the hurdle for using this is much lower than for somebody who first has to buy an EeePC or Raspberry PI or Trezor device.

Awesome awesome work Mycelium is basically perfect now!

I'd just like to ask if you can detail the measures Mycelium takes to protect from bad applications and forensic investigation reading the private keys stored on the phone?
Private keys are in app private storage. Another app can only get to them if the device is rooted.
While exporting the private key as a QR code shown on the display the app prevents other apps from taking a screenshot (Not supported for Gingerbread, also a few devices may not honor this).
In the end the private keys are stored in flash memory of your device. As far as I know flash storage drivers attempt to write key material in new places whenever a file is overwritten to prevent wearing out the cells. If you open up an android device and get to the flash chips you should be able to retrieve the private keys... maybe even if you have deleted them. Cold storage spending does not store your keys on flash, so this is suggested for larger amounts and enhanced security.

BIP38 works perfectly on my DROID BIONIC (Android 4.1.2) taking less than a minute.
Works as well on an older HTC INCREDIBLE (Android 2.3.4) taking about 3 minutes.
The BIP38 is compatible with BitAddress generated BIP38 keys. Does Mycelium generate BIP38 protected exports?

Thanks again for a great wallet.
Thanks.
Mycelium has been tested with BIP38 keys generated by bitaddress.org, and also verifies the BIP38 test vectors in our unit tests.

Mycelium does not export using BIP38. When doing encrypted PDF export we use another format which resembles BIP38 in several ways (which is described in detail on the last page of every exported document, please read). The way BIP38 works does not allow you to export more than one key without repeating the intensive key stretching for every key being exported. This is because the Bitcoin address is used as the salt for the key stretching. (The format we use uses has a separate salt field included in the QR-code).
